2025 KTM RC 200 Launched with TFT Display Upgrade – Priced at Rs 2.54 Lakh

2025 KTM RC 200 Gets New TFT Display and Colour Options, Now OBD-2B Compliant with No Mechanical Changes.

KTM India has introduced a significant update to its popular RC 200 motorcycle, enhancing its digital capabilities by equipping it with a TFT dash similar to the 250 Duke and 390 Duke. With this new addition, the bike has seen a price increase and is now available at Rs 2.54 lakh (ex-showroom).

What’s New in the 2025 KTM RC 200?

The most notable upgrade is the 5.0-inch TFT dash, which allows riders to access a more modern and informative display while riding. It also receives the same backlit switchgear used to navigate the dash on the 390 Duke, though it does not include cruise control.

Additionally, KTM has introduced a fresh matte grey colour option to the RC 200 lineup, complementing the existing blue and black variants. This update aligns with KTM’s strategy to modernize its motorcycles while maintaining their aggressive pricing within the Indian sports bike segment.

2025 KTM RC 200: Engine and Specifications

Under the hood, the RC 200 remains mechanically unchanged, continuing to be powered by the 199.5cc, single-cylinder, liquid-cooled engine that delivers 25hp and 19.2Nm of torque, paired with a 6-speed gearbox. Pricing and Market Competition

Since March 2025, the KTM RC 200 has seen a significant price increase of Rs 33,000, with the latest hike of Rs 12,000 accompanying the TFT dash upgrade. At its current price, the RC 200 is Rs 53,000 costlier than the Yamaha R15M, which also offers a TFT display but produces slightly less power.
